Restore to Factory Default Settings

Restoring your sewing machine to factory default settings eras-
es any changes or adjustments made to the machine's settings,
essentially resetting it to its original state. This can be a useful
troubleshooting step for resolving issues, but it will also erase
any saved settings or configurations.

Embroidery and Sewing Settings

There are additional settings available to enhance your sewing
or embroidery experience. Any changes made to the settings
in either mode will be saved automatically, even if you turn off
the machine. You can access these settings under the additional
settings tab in the machine settings menu.

Activate Screensaver (min)

To activate the screensaver, touch the button and select how
many minutes of inactivity should pass before the screensaver
turns on.

Audio

Turns on or off all sounds of the machine. Default setting is on.
This setting is saved even if the machine is turned off.

Detect Thread Break

Turn on the Detect Thread Break function to choose if you
want the machine to notify you when the thread breaks. You
will be notfified by a pop-up message.

Automatic Thread Cutter

When selected, the threads are cut automatically after sewing
a sequence or after sewing a single stitch e.g. a monogram or
eyelets. If deselected, no automatic thread cut will be per-
formed.

Needle Position

Select if you want your needle up or down when the machine
stops sewing.
